6) Scoring: ODPE entries will be scored by Sponsor in accordance with the below.

  • Entrants will earn ten (10) points for each correct Prediction.
  • The maximum number of points which may be earned (“Max Score”) is equal to the product of ten (10) and the number of official Opening Day 2023 games completed by 9:00 am ET March 31, 2023. An MLB game is deemed an “official game” once the visiting team has made fifteen (15) outs (i.e., completed five (5) innings) and the home team is leading, or once the home team has made fifteen (15) outs regardless of score. If all fifteen (15) Opening Day 2023 games are deemed official and completed by 9:00 a.m. ET on March 31, 2023, the Max Score is one hundred fifty (150) points. If fourteen (14) of the fifteen (15) scheduled Opening Day 2023 games are deemed official and completed by 9:00 a.m. ET on March 31, 2023, the Max Score is one hundred forty (140) points. And so on.
  • If, for any reason, any Opening Day 2023 game is rescheduled (i.e., for a different day), is cancelled, is not completed by 9:00 a.m. ET on March 31, 2023, or is not deemed an “official game,” such game will not be factored into the scoring of ODPE.
